Mohammed Imtishal

Dr Mohammed Imtishal, General Manager of Ba Hospital in Fiji, is a Public Health Specialist with expertise in Health Management Systems, Quality and Patient Safety, and Lean Six Sigma. He leads efforts to enhance hospital performance, foster a culture of accountability, and improve care for vulnerable populations across the Pacific.

Learn more about Mohammed's research with ARPAN:

The family planning practices of postpartum women, the effects of these practices on women's interpregnancy intervals, and the effects of varying interpregnancy intervals on the nutritional status of women in Fiji's reproductive age group (15–49 years).

This study uses a mixed-methods approach to examine postpartum family planning (PPFP) practices and their impact on interpregnancy intervals (IPI) among women in Fiji’s Western Division, and how IPI influences nutritional status. Objectives include assessing PPFP prevalence, understanding knowledge, access, and uptake, and exploring IPI’s impact on BMI and haemoglobin levels. Quantitative components include a cross-sectional study of multigravida women and a prospective cohort of primigravida women. Qualitative components involve in-depth interviews and focus group discussions to explore barriers and enablers to PPFP, healthy birth spacing, and maternal nutrition. This approach provides comprehensive insight into reproductive health and nutrition outcomes.
